Turkmen President Gurbanguly Berdymuhamedov during his talks with UN Secretary General Ban Ki-moon has suggested to establish a UN regional center for disarmament in Asia, press office of the Turkmen leader informs on June 15.
“Turkmenistan is ready for active cooperation with the UN Office of Disarmament Affairs to implement a number of initiatives in the field,” the president said at a news conference after the talks.
At the same time, he stressed that implementation of the nuclear-weapon-free zone treaty in Central Asia. Talking to reporters, the UN secretary general paid attention to fruitful work of the United Nations Regional Centre for Preventive Diplomacy for Central Asia (Ashgabat). He also thanked Berdymuhamedov for humanitarian assistance to Afghanistan and Nepal as well as for active support of Afghani refugees.
